博客 数据可视化技术:高效图表设计与交互技术实现

数据可视化技术:高效图表设计与交互技术实现

   数栈君   发表于 2025-11-01 12:47  123  0

数据可视化技术是将复杂的数据转化为直观、易理解的图表和图形的过程。通过高效的设计和交互技术,数据可视化能够帮助企业更好地洞察数据背后的趋势、模式和问题,从而支持决策制定和业务优化。本文将深入探讨数据可视化技术的核心要素,包括高效图表设计的原则、交互技术的实现方法,以及如何选择合适的工具和技术。


一、数据可视化的重要性

在当今数据驱动的时代,企业每天都会产生海量的数据。然而,数据的价值只有在被正确理解和利用时才能体现。数据可视化技术通过将数据转化为图表、图形和仪表盘,能够帮助用户快速抓住关键信息,避免被数据的海洋淹没。

1. 提高数据可理解性

复杂的表格和数字难以快速传递信息,而图表则能够通过视觉化的方式简化数据,使用户更容易理解数据背后的意义。

2. 支持决策制定

通过数据可视化,企业可以更直观地发现数据中的趋势和异常,从而为决策提供有力支持。

3. 优化业务流程

数据可视化可以帮助企业监控关键业务指标,发现潜在问题,并及时调整策略。

4. 促进跨部门协作

数据可视化工具能够将不同部门的数据整合到一个平台上,促进跨部门的协作和信息共享。


二、高效图表设计的原则

设计高效的图表是数据可视化的核心任务之一。一个优秀的图表不仅能够清晰地传递信息,还能激发用户的兴趣和思考。以下是高效图表设计的几个关键原则:

1. 突出重点,避免信息过载

图表的设计应专注于传递核心信息,避免添加过多的细节和装饰。过多的信息会导致用户注意力分散,降低图表的可读性。

2. 选择合适的图表类型

不同的数据类型和分析目标需要不同的图表类型。例如:

  • 柱状图:适合比较不同类别之间的数值。
  • 折线图:适合展示数据随时间的变化趋势。
  • 饼图:适合展示整体中各部分的比例。
  • 散点图:适合展示两个变量之间的关系。

3. 保持简洁和一致性

图表的设计应简洁明了,避免使用过多的颜色和复杂的元素。同时,保持图表元素的一致性,如颜色、字体和样式,有助于提升整体的视觉效果。

4. 考虑用户的认知习惯

人类的视觉系统对某些模式和结构更为敏感。例如,水平方向的排列更容易被识别,而垂直方向的排列则更适合展示层次结构。

5. 结合上下文

图表的设计应结合具体的业务场景和用户需求,确保数据的展示方式与用户的认知习惯和决策需求相匹配。


三、交互技术在数据可视化中的实现

交互技术是数据可视化的重要组成部分,它能够使用户与数据之间建立更深层次的互动,从而提升用户体验和数据的利用效率。以下是交互技术在数据可视化中的常见实现方式:

1. 动态交互

动态交互是指用户可以通过拖拽、缩放、旋转等操作与图表进行互动。例如,用户可以通过拖拽时间轴来查看不同时间段的数据变化。

2. 过滤和钻取

过滤功能允许用户根据特定条件筛选数据,而钻取功能则允许用户深入查看某个数据点的详细信息。这些功能能够帮助用户快速聚焦于感兴趣的数据。

3. 响应式设计

响应式设计是指图表能够根据用户的设备和屏幕尺寸自动调整布局和显示方式。例如,在移动设备上,图表可能会简化显示内容以适应较小的屏幕。

4. 联动交互

联动交互是指不同图表之间的数据可以相互关联。例如,当用户在某个图表中选择一个数据点时,其他图表会自动更新以反映该数据点的相关信息。

5. 个性化定制

个性化定制允许用户根据自己的需求调整图表的样式、颜色和布局。例如,用户可以选择不同的配色方案或添加自定义的注释。


四、数据可视化工具的选择与实现

选择合适的工具是实现高效数据可视化的关键。目前市面上有许多数据可视化工具,如Tableau、Power BI、D3.js等。这些工具各有优缺点,企业应根据自身的数据规模、业务需求和技术能力选择合适的工具。

1. 工具选择的考虑因素

  • 数据规模:如果企业需要处理海量数据,建议选择性能强大、支持分布式计算的工具。
  • 业务需求:如果企业需要复杂的交互功能,可以选择功能强大的工具;如果需求较为简单,则可以选择易于上手的工具。
  • 技术能力:如果企业有专业的开发团队,可以选择开源工具(如D3.js)进行定制化开发;如果团队技术能力有限,则可以选择成熟的商业工具。

2. 工具实现的关键步骤

  • 数据准备:清洗和整理数据,确保数据的准确性和完整性。
  • 图表设计:根据数据类型和分析目标选择合适的图表类型,并设计图表的布局和样式。
  • 交互开发:实现动态交互、过滤、钻取等功能,提升用户体验。
  • 部署与优化:将可视化成果部署到企业内部或外部平台,并根据用户反馈进行优化。

五、数据可视化技术的未来趋势

随着技术的不断进步,数据可视化技术也在不断发展和创新。以下是未来数据可视化技术的几个主要趋势:

1. AI驱动的自动化可视化

人工智能技术的应用将使数据可视化更加智能化。例如,AI可以根据数据特征自动选择最佳的图表类型,并自动生成可视化报告。

2. 增强现实(AR)和虚拟现实(VR)

AR和VR技术将为数据可视化带来全新的体验。例如,用户可以通过VR设备身临其境地探索数据的三维空间。

3. 可解释性可视化

随着机器学习和深度学习技术的广泛应用,可解释性可视化将成为一个重要研究方向。通过可视化技术,用户可以更好地理解机器学习模型的决策过程。

4. 数据伦理与隐私保护

随着数据隐私和伦理问题的日益突出,数据可视化技术也需要关注如何在不泄露隐私的前提下展示数据。


六、结语

数据可视化技术是企业利用数据驱动决策的核心工具之一。通过高效的设计和交互技术,数据可视化能够帮助企业更好地洞察数据价值,提升决策效率。在选择工具和技术时,企业应根据自身需求和能力进行合理规划,并持续关注技术的最新发展。

如果您对数据可视化技术感兴趣,可以申请试用相关工具,了解更多实际应用案例和最佳实践。 申请试用&https://www.dtstack.com/?src=bbs


通过本文的介绍,您应该能够更好地理解数据可视化技术的核心要素和实现方法。希望这些内容能够为您的业务决策和技术创新提供有价值的参考!

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料